06The rails

Five guarantees, enforced in code.

  • The send button stays yours. Every draft waits in your own mailbox for you to review, edit, and send. Paos never sends investor outreach without you.
  • Every change waits for your review. A new firm, a corrected detail, or a logged pass only updates the book after you approve it. Paos shows what will change and why.
  • Unclear data stays clearly marked. If Paos cannot confidently categorize “SPAC sponsor,” it leaves the category open for review instead of guessing.
  • It tells you what the data cannot answer. When nobody recorded an outcome, Paos says so. It never fills a gap with an invented answer.
  • The book stays the firm’s. CRM is optional fuel. When you bring a book, it stays the firm’s and exports in full. Nothing investor-facing sends without you.
